The Crime
Her only crime was being old,
So I’ve heard, so I’ve been told.
As well, you know, I’ve heard it said
that being old is why she’s dead.
*
The Newspaper
Take comfort in the written word,
It is rather seen than heard.
The words are meant to mimic real,
No wonder they have mass appeal.
I too prefer the second hand,
it’s easier to understand.
*
The Reprimand
I had a moment there
— Just a moment—
When I thought that I was clever.
Then God spoke
—and he told me—
Don’t you think that,
Don’t think that ever.
